You will write a letter to a student in Colombia. You will write 3 paragraphs with a minimum of 7 sentences each, using verbs in presente, pretérito, and imperfecto. You can write about yourself, our school, our town, state, etc. You should also ask them 5 questions. One photo should be added. DUE FRIDAY, April 19. Submit into shared folder in the google drive. ALL WORDS NOT FROM CLASS MUST BE ANNOTATED
